General annotation (Comments)
| Function | May be part of an ABC transporter complex involved in uptake of osmoprotectant molecules. Probably responsible for the translocation of the substrate across the membrane. Ref.4 |
| Subunit structure | The complex is composed of two ATP-binding proteins (YehX), two transmembrane proteins (YehW and YehY) and a solute-binding protein (OsmF) Probable. |
| Subcellular location | |
| Induction | Expression is sigma S-dependent. Induced by both osmotic shock and entry into stationary phase. Ref.4 |
| Sequence similarities | Belongs to the binding-protein-dependent transport system permease family. CysTW subfamily. Contains 1 ABC transmembrane type-1 domain. |
